Vitamin Rich Foods

Getting a proper amount of vitamins everyday is very crucial so it's really important to eat food that have essential vitamins. Most of these vitamin full foods are very delicious and you get to choose. The National Cancer Institute recommends choosing:

  • At least one vitamin A rich fruit or vegetable each day,
  • At least one vitamin C rich fruit or vegetable each day,
  • At least one high-fiber fruit or vegetable each day and
  • Numerous cruciferous vegetables a week. These vegetables are proven to offer protection against certain cancers.

Vitamin A Rich Food

apricots
cantaloupe
carrots
kale, collards
leaf lettuce
mango
mustard greens
pumpkin
romaine lettuce
spinach
sweet potato
winter squash (acorn, hubbard)

Vitamin C Rich Food

apricots
broccoli
brussels sprouts
cabbage
cantaloupe
cauliflower
chili peppers
collards
grapefruit
honeydew melon
kiwi fruit
mango
mustard greens
orange
orange juice
pineapple
plum
potato with skin
spinach
strawberries
bell peppers
tangerine
tomatoes
watermelon

High in Fiber Food

apple
banana
blackberries
blueberries
brussels sprouts
carrots
cherries
cooked beans and peas (kidney, navy, lima, and pinto beans, lentils, black-eyed peas)
dates
figs
grapefruit
kiwi fruit
orange
pear
prunes
raspberries
spinach
strawberries
sweet potato

Cruciferous Vegetables

bok choy
broccoli
brussels sprouts
cabbage
cauliflower
